Students create incredible typewriter art in 1937 film "Able to tick? Tick along"
In 1937, a group of Dutch students created remarkable art using only typewriters, as documented in the film 'Able to tick? Tick along' by Polygon-Profilti (now part of the Netherlands Institute for Sound and Vision). The footage shows students working intently in a classroom, crafting intricate images — from clowns and camels to portraits of children — using nothing but typewriter keystrokes on paper. — Read the rest
